Tuttodigitale
> C
> Come Inizializzare Un Array Di Oggetti?
Come inizializzare un array di oggetti?
Inizializzazione di un array
Le singole variabili di un array possono essere inizializzate in fase di dichiarazione (in modo analogo alle variabili di tipi primitivi). In questo caso la dichiarazione di array ha la seguente forma: <tipo>[] <nomeArray> = {<lista_valori>};
Le singole variabili di un array possono essere inizializzate in fase di dichiarazione (in modo analogo alle variabili di tipi primitivi). In questo caso la dichiarazione di array ha la seguente forma: <tipo>[] <nomeArray> = {<lista_valori>};
Allora, cosa sono gli oggetti in python?
Python è un linguaggio di programmazione orientato agli oggetti (OOP - Object Oriented Programming). Un oggetto è semplicemente una raccolta di dati (variabili) e metodi (funzioni) che agiscono su questi dati. Allo stesso modo, una classe è un progetto, un modello, per quell'oggetto.
Quali sono le fasi per la realizzazione di un programma? La scrittura di un programma è un processo che si può suddividere in cinque fasi chiaramente distinte tra di loro:
- specifica;
- progettazione;
- modellazione;
- codifica;
- verifica e correzione.
Come si definisce una classe?
Una classe è la definizione di un tipo di oggetto. Una classe specifica il nome e il tipo delle variabili di istanza degli oggetti, ma non specifica il loro valore. Una classe specifica i metodi dei suoi oggetti. Un oggetto di una classe è una istanza della classe.
Cosa sono le classi in programmazione? Una classe, nella programmazione orientata agli oggetti, è un costrutto di un linguaggio di programmazione usato come modello per creare oggetti. Il modello comprende attributi e metodi che saranno condivisi da tutti gli oggetti creati (istanze) a partire dalla classe. Un oggetto è, di fatto, l'istanza di una classe.
Di conseguenza, cosa vuol dire essere di classe?
Essere una persona di classe significa anche stabilire e sforzarsi di raggiungere obiettivi sempre più grandi. Crescere costantemente e aggiungere sempre più valore e significato alla propria vita è senza dubbio un atteggiamento positivo che ti consentirà di vivere un'esistenza più appagante.
Che differenza c'è tra metodo e attributo? La differenza tra attributi e metodi
Ad esempio, l'attributo anno è una variabile a cui assegno un valore (es. anno=2020). I metodi sono le funzioni della classe. Definiscono il comportamento della classe.
Ad esempio, l'attributo anno è una variabile a cui assegno un valore (es. anno=2020). I metodi sono le funzioni della classe. Definiscono il comportamento della classe.
Rispetto a questo, a cosa serve la programmazione funzionale?
Una caratteristica della programmazione funzionale sono gli oggetti immutabili. Una volta definito il valore di un oggetto immutabile, questo non può più essere modificato - al contrario, vengono create e modificate copie dell'oggetto. Questo approccio aumenta la sicurezza dei dati e semplifica il debug.
Cosa permette di fare il polimorfismo? In altre parole, potremmo dire che il polimorfismo consente ad oggetti differenti (ma collegati tra loro) la flessibilità di rispondere in modo differente allo stesso tipo di messaggio.
Che cosa è un linguaggio procedurale?
linguaggio procedurale particolare → linguaggio di programmazione, il cui paradigma è basato essenzialmente sulla → procedura. Essa consiste in un sottoprogramma indipendente, definito all'interno del programma principale oppure contenuto in apposite librerie esterne.
Articoli simili
- Come riempire un array con numeri casuali Java?
È possibile assegnare numeri casuali a un array modificando il file Java che si desidera aprire. Il file di codice sorgente deve includere la libreria di classe Random. È possibile creare un numero casuale. Il numero casuale deve essere aggiunto all'array.
- Come creare un array di stringhe in C?
Il tipo char* viene utilizzato per memorizzare stringhe di caratteri. L'array char* ha un numero fisso di puntatori che puntano allo stesso numero di stringhe di caratteri.
- Come copiare un array in un altro C++?
È necessario utilizzare un loop:int per copiare gli elementi tra i due.
- Come aggiungere un elemento ad un array JavaScript?
- Come definire un array in Python?
- Come si fa l array?
- Cos'è un array bidimensionale?